North Atlantic Packets Departures & Arrivals 1818-1840   By James R. Pullin

Jim spent over ten years searching through contemporary newspapers and other periodicals searching for sailing data on the ships of the six American packet lines.

Beginning with the Black Ball Line, additional lines entered the lucrative packet trade. These were the Red Star, Blue Swallowtail, Balck X, Dramatic and Red Swallowtail.

Approximately 100 pages of data document saliling and departure dates of these lines between New York, Liverpool and London during the period when American Packets dominated the transport of fine cargo like specie, fine wine, textiles, mail and important passengers.
